System approach
• System approach is a systematic attempt to
coordinate all aspects of a problem towards
specific objectives.
• A systems approach is a technique based on the
systems concepts.
• It acts as a link between hardware and software
approach.

Advantages of system approach
• Systems approach helps to identify the suitability of the
resource material to achieve the specific goal.
• Technological advance could be used to provide
integration of machines, media and people for
attaining the defined goal.
• It helps to assess the resource needs, facilities in
relation to quantities, time and other factors.
• It permits an orderly introduction of components
demonstrated to be required for systems success in
terms of student learning.
• It avoids rigidity in plan of action as continuous

Comparison chart
Hardware approach
• It is based on the concept of
service.
• Its provides services in the
field of education.
Hardware technology
clearly stands for making
use of technology in
education.
• Hardware technology has its
mass appeal and utilization.
Software approach
• It does not provide direct
services to the user as
provided by hardware
technology. It helps in the
production of software
material.
• Software technology has no
such wide application and
appeal to the masses.
• it contributes to increase
the efficiency of the
teachers as well as the
learners.
<BED203B><EDUCATIONAL TECHNOLOGY
AND MANAGEMENT>
• Examples of hardware technology- radio,
television, tape recorder, video, slides, film
projectors.
• Examples of software technology-
programmed learning material, teaching
learning strategy on psychology of learning,
